NBC Renews ‘Trial & Error’ for a Second Season

NBC recently handed out a season renewal to one of its freshman comedies. Deadline reports that the network officially renewed Jeff Astrof and Matt Miller’s Trial & Error over the weekend for a second, 10-episode season. HBO Renews ‘Animals’ for a Third Season

HBO’s animated comedy Animals just got another season. HBO announced today that it’s handed out a season 3 renewal to the show, which is co-created by Phil Matarese and Mike Luciano, was originally given a double-season series order back in 2015, and premiered its second season earlier this year.
